6/6
Rachelle C.6 years ago · 10 reviews

Blue Label Pizza isn't and won't be the regular joint I hit up if I'm trying to satisfy my usual pizza cravings, BUT if you want a spin on this crowd favourite, this place does not disappoint. The Julien Royer (limited edition) pie was amazing, everything went so well together - the crust that reminded me of a garlicky bagel seasoning, the salty guanciale (pared down to the most delicate, thin leaflets), the earthy umami-ness of the black trumpet shrooms, right down to the slivers of raw red onions - it just made sense. The carrot cake was a luscious slice of heaven; they nailed the ratio of cream cheese to cake. The heady mix of spices and toasted walnuts were the ultimate cherries on top of this bomb dessert.
